Hack for this. Cut drywall on left of box like half an inch just to the size of the box. Take a long flat screwdriver and pry the box away from the stud enough for the cover to fit. It will slide on the nails. Install cover flush to trim and it will cover everything.
There was a stud to the left and right of the box. This was on a kick out wall coming in from the front door on the left and into the dining room on the left. Best thing to do was install my decor sensors and switch and trim the face plate to fit against the trim. :)
